In your area I don't know what's left. We used to hit the bogs in Jackson and Lakewood pit. The pit has been closed (may even be gone) for almost twenty years. Zarko (SP?) in Toms River was another hot spot. There's the power line trails around Barnegat. But you will need 4wd. Major hot spot, people come from all over the country for that.

 

Wharton is my back yard. The whole area is littered with good trails. Most of which are fine for 2wd. Just go when it's dry and watch out for sugar sand. Up grade to BFG Mud T's. They're noticeably more aggressive on the trail. And don't take a beating on the road. Still a good everyday tire.
